49ers giving other teams new things to think about

SANTA CLARA — Greg Roman is giving the rest of the NFL something extra to think about it when it’s time to play the San Francisco 49ers. Roman doesn’t like to call them trick plays, but the offensive coordinator’s creative play selection last week sparked the 49ers to their most productive performance of the season during a 34-0 rout of the New York Jets.
